Best-In-Class Lower Control Arm
Waupaca Foundry, Waupaca, Wisconsin
Material: HNM 500M high-strength ductile iron. Process: Vertical green sand molding. Weight: 25 lbs.
Dimensions: 19.3 x 15.2 x 6.8 in. 19.3 x 15.2 x 6.8 in. Application: Automotive suspension.

• Design optimization tools helped revise and verify design concepts to produce a control arm that fi t the allowable packaging space, met strength and durability requirements and reduced weight. De- spite a compressed schedule and expedited tooling manufacture, the production launch moved forward without any signifi cant issues or delays.
